No Regrets About The Past, Former Arsenal Midfielder David Bentley Now Has A Bar And Restaurant

JAKARTA - Do you still remember David Bentley? Yes, the former Tottenham Hotspur and Arsenal star played his last game at the age of 28. Now, at the age of 36, he has other activities to do.

The former England midfielder now co-runs the La Sala group, which consists of bars and restaurants in Spain and Gibraltar. Currently, he lives in Marbella.

The man, who also had a Blackburn Rovers costume, seemed to be enjoying his retirement. He also runs Shortgrove Renovations and Construction.

Bentley admits that he can still be a footballer, even though he doesn't want to stay in the game just for money.

"I've learned a lot about business. With what I'm doing now, every day is different," Bentley told The Athletic.

“This is really interesting. Soccer; yes, it gives you comfort but in the end it becomes… it's not fun. ”

Starting his Arsenal career, Bentley played only one Premier League game for the Gunners although he appeared under Arsene Wenger.

His chip shot against Middlesbrough goalkeeper Mark Schwarzer in the FA Cup at the age of 19 made many applaud the then-rising Bentley.

However, that goal did not make him an Arsenal regular. He then went on loan to Norwich City and Blackburn. Bentley has never regretted his past.

"I look back on my life and hopefully my (business) is only halfway through, and I think everything is fine. It's been a wonderful journey."
